Output edc7e812ebe300e39754e4277e3cb0f6efa25b4d213de64e8bb75a1bff634b9a:31

value
51223948
script pubkey
OP_HASH160 OP_PUSHBYTES_20 690dac6d7ede4af652f65b41d7975395301e5c12 OP_EQUAL
address
3BGVFjuWVUHrgmXSc82vcJkeoJn8f8qVWC
transaction
edc7e812ebe300e39754e4277e3cb0f6efa25b4d213de64e8bb75a1bff634b9a
spent
true